Mother's day is this Sunday! What will you be doing to celebrate your mother(or yourself)?Though you should appreciate your mother everyday, mother's day is a fabulous holiday to be appreciative towards your mother. They do a lot. I know my mother does.


Mother's Day isn't just a day to celebrate your mother, but all mothers. Human and non human. That's why, in honor of Mother's Day, I want you to drop any food with an animal ingredient. Really think about where your milk or eggs come from in honor of the animal mothers that produced them.


By consuming animal products you are contributing to the misery of a mother cow who just lost her baby right after she'd given birth to it. A mother cow will be slaughtered because of your "need" for her milk. A hen will be cramped in a cage just a little bigger than her with multiple other hens because of your "need" her eggs. A hen's male chicks will be grinded alive because of your "need" for her eggs. A male calf, new to life, will be in a tiny crate tied down and about to be sent to slaughter for veal because of your dairy eating habits. Sounds like a pretty pure and sweet Mother's Day, huh? Yeah right.

My non vegan readers, I don't mean to be super harsh but, this is reality, and if you want to stop being attached to this disgusting industry that causes so much pain and misery to our fellow Mothers, you can. Celebrating your way to life by eating death is so ironic.


In honor of Mother's Day go vegan! You won't just save a few animals; but about a 100 animals a year. What a wonderful gift for all Mothers!
